Back to all jobs
CVS Health logo

Senior Software Development Engineer – IaaS

CVS Health

Minnesota, United States, U.S.
Full-time, Remote
Posted Feb 26, 2026
Remote

Compensation

Loading salary analysis...

About the role

We’re building a world of health around every individual — shaping a more connected, convenient and compassionate health experience. At CVS Health®, you’ll be surrounded by passionate colleagues who care deeply, innovate with purpose, hold ourselves accountable and prioritize safety and quality in everything we do. Join us and be part of something bigger – helping to simplify health care one person, one family and one community at a time.

Responsibilities

  • Design and implement a modern, self-service application resource provisioning system
  • Work closely with other engineers, architects, and product teams to deliver highly scalable, secure, and reliable infrastructure solutions
  • Develop technical solutions in collaboration with other engineers across CVS Digital to ensure we're building an infrastructure platform with our customer's needs in mind
  • Lead the implementation of a self-service platform that enables engineers to deploy code safely, quickly, and easily
  • Keep an eye out for new and emerging technologies that improve performance, delivery, and the developer experience
  • Actively participate in peer code reviews, providing feedback to your fellow engineers to make them better and to improve the quality of the software we deliver
  • Enjoy automating developer pain away by developing a robust compute infrastructure
  • Approach all engineering work with a performance lens and make it easy for teams to identify performance bottlenecks
  • Find joy and pride in coaching and mentoring mid to early career software engineers
  • Look for opportunities to share what you've learned with the broader engineering organization

Requirements

  • 5+ years of professional software development experience with at least 3+ years of managing and provisioning Kubernetes clusters in production environments
  • 3+ years working with service mesh technologies (e.g., Istio) for traffic management, security, and observability
  • 3+ years managing cloud infrastructure (GCP, AWS, or Azure), including compute, networking, IAM, and storage
  • Experience managing TLS certificates, including automated renewal and Kubernetes integration
  • Hands-on experience deploying Kubernetes applications using Helm
  • Strong understanding of networking concepts: DNS, load balancing, ingress controllers, firewalls, VPN
  • Experience working in Agile/Scrum environments and collaborating with architecture and product team

Benefits

  • 401k matching
  • Health insurance
  • Employee stock purchase plan
  • No-cost programs for all colleagues including wellness screenings, tobacco cessation and weight management programs, confidential counseling and financial coaching
  • Paid time off, flexible work schedules, family leave, dependent care resources, colleague assistance programs, tuition assistance, retiree medical access

About the Company

We’re building a world of health around every individual — shaping a more connected, convenient and compassionate health experience. At CVS Health®, you’ll be surrounded by passionate colleagues who care deeply, innovate with purpose, hold ourselves accountable and prioritize safety and quality in everything we do. Join us and be part of something bigger – helping to simplify health care one person, one family and one community at a time.

Job Details

Salary Range

$83,000 - $222,480/yearly

Location

Minnesota, United States, U.S.

Employment Type

Full-time, Remote

Original Posting

View on company website
Create resume for this position